News Context
Research has revealed that vocal communication among Bonobos exhibits compositionality, similar to human language.
Habitat: They are found exclusively in the forests of the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C).
Characteristics: Bonobos, akin to Chimpanzees, share 98.7% of their DNA with humans, making them our closest living relatives. They are slightly smaller, leaner, and darker in appearance. Known for their peaceful nature, Bonobo groups are led by females.
